What Is a Carbon Footprint Calculator for Individuals?
A carbon footprint calculator is a digital tool that estimates the total greenhouse gas emissions caused directly and indirectly by an individual's lifestyle. It translates everyday activities—driving, flying, eating, heating your home, shopping—into a single number measured in metric tons of CO₂ equivalent (tCO₂e).
Modern calculators consider five primary emission categories:
- Transportation — commuting, air travel, and vehicle type
- Home energy — electricity source, heating fuel, and efficiency
- Diet and food — meat consumption, food waste, and sourcing
- Goods and services — shopping habits, electronics, clothing
- Waste — recycling rates, landfill contributions

What's New in Carbon Footprint Calculators in 2026?
Carbon accounting for individuals has evolved rapidly. Here's what distinguishes the best 2026 calculators from their predecessors:
1. Updated Emission Factors
Emission factors—the coefficients used to convert activities into CO₂e—are regularly updated by agencies like the EPA, the International Energy Agency (IEA), and national statistical bodies. In 2026, calculators incorporate the latest grid-mix data, reflecting the growing share of renewables in many countries. For example, the U.S. electricity grid has become roughly 42% carbon-free according to the EIA, which lowers the per-kWh emissions factor compared to just five years ago.
2. Scope 3 and Consumption-Based Accounting
Earlier calculators focused primarily on direct emissions (Scope 1) and purchased electricity (Scope 2). The best 2026 tools now factor in Scope 3 emissions—the embodied carbon in goods you purchase, food supply chains, and services you use. This consumption-based approach paints a far more complete picture of individual impact.
3. Regional and Lifestyle Personalization
A one-size-fits-all approach doesn't work for carbon accounting. Living in Norway with its hydropower-dominant grid is fundamentally different from living in Poland, where coal still plays a significant role. The 2026 generation of calculators uses location-based data alongside behavioral inputs for significantly higher accuracy.
4. Actionable Reduction Pathways
The most useful calculators don't just give you a number—they show you where to cut. They rank your emission hotspots and provide scenario modeling: "What if you switched to an EV?" or "What if you reduced meat consumption to three days a week?" This bridges the gap between awareness and action.

Understanding Your Results: What Does Your Number Mean?
Context is everything. Here's how to benchmark your individual carbon footprint:
- Global average: ~4.7 tCO₂e per person per year (World Bank)
- EU average: ~5.8 tCO₂e per person per year
- U.S. average: ~14.5 tCO₂e per person per year
- Paris-aligned target: ~2.0 tCO₂e per person per year by 2050 (IPCC AR6)
If you're in a high-income country, chances are your footprint significantly exceeds the global average. The IPCC's Sixth Assessment Report emphasized that the top 10% of global emitters contribute 34–45% of household carbon emissions. If you're reading this article, there's a reasonable probability you're in that bracket—and that means your individual choices carry outsized impact.
Top Ways to Reduce Your Personal Carbon Footprint in 2026
Once you know your number, here are the highest-impact reduction strategies, ranked by typical CO₂e savings:
Transportation (Potential savings: 2–5 tCO₂e/year)
- Switch to an electric vehicle or plug-in hybrid
- Reduce air travel—one transatlantic round trip generates ~1.6 tCO₂e
- Use public transit, cycling, or remote work options
Diet (Potential savings: 0.5–2 tCO₂e/year)
- Reduce red meat and dairy consumption
- Choose local and seasonal produce when possible
- Minimize food waste (the EPA estimates about 58% of landfill methane comes from food waste)
Home Energy (Potential savings: 1–3 tCO₂e/year)
- Switch to a renewable electricity provider or install solar panels
- Upgrade insulation and switch to a heat pump
- Use smart thermostats and energy-efficient appliances
Consumption and Waste (Potential savings: 0.5–1.5 tCO₂e/year)
- Buy fewer, higher-quality products
- Choose secondhand goods when possible
- Recycle and compost consistently

Why Offsetting Matters—Even After You Reduce
Here's the uncomfortable truth: even with aggressive lifestyle changes, most people in high-income countries cannot reduce their footprint to Paris-aligned levels through behavioral shifts alone. Infrastructure, geography, and systemic constraints set a floor on individual emissions. That's where carbon offsetting plays a critical and complementary role.
Carbon offsets fund projects—such as reforestation, renewable energy deployment, methane capture, and clean cookstove distribution—that remove or prevent greenhouse gas emissions elsewhere. When you buy verified carbon credits, you're financing measurable climate action that goes beyond your personal reach.

Frequently Asked Questions
How accurate are carbon footprint calculators for individuals in 2026?
Modern calculators in 2026 use updated emission factors from agencies like the EPA and IEA, along with consumption-based accounting methods. While no calculator is perfectly precise—personal data inputs always involve estimates—the best tools provide an accuracy range within 10–20% of your true emissions, which is more than sufficient for identifying hotspots and guiding reduction strategies.
What is a good carbon footprint for one person?
The global average is approximately 4.7 metric tons of CO₂e per year, but the IPCC suggests we need to reach roughly 2 metric tons per person by 2050 to stay aligned with the Paris Agreement's 1.5°C target. Any footprint below your country's average is a strong start, and continuous improvement is what matters most.
Can I really make a difference by calculating my personal carbon footprint?
Yes. Research shows that awareness of personal emissions leads to measurable behavior change. A 2023 study published in Nature Climate Change found that individuals who tracked their carbon footprint reduced emissions by an average of 5–10% within the first year. Measurement creates accountability, and accountability drives action.
What's the difference between reducing and offsetting my carbon footprint?
Reducing means eliminating emissions at the source—driving less, eating less meat, switching to renewable energy. Offsetting means funding projects that remove or prevent equivalent emissions elsewhere, like reforestation or methane capture. The best approach is to reduce first, then offset residual emissions you can't yet eliminate.
